  • Let's Get Coding

    Philip Searle

    Paperback (Tarquin Group, March 1, 2021)
    This book provides projects that are suitable for instructors and parents to get children coding in Snap, Scratch or Python. These are coding languages commonly used in schools across the world - the book will be a great resource for teachers, and a great way for children to explore. This book is an introduction to computer programming using the most useful (and free) programs available combined with the new inspiration and excitement of micro computing available right now! It is an introduction to more complex computing at grade 4 level upwards. At home the purchase of a raspberry pi will enable all of these programs to run without any installation as SCRATCH and PYTHON is available on all versions of the micro computer. SNAP! is best suited for larger laptops or desktop computers and is almost identical to SCRATCH but it has an advantage of being a very good alternative for Laptop or Desktops. Itā€™s also entirely cloud based, so no installation required. PYTHON requires an IDE to work. The one we use is called THONNY (which is also installed on the Raspberry pi micro computer). Available for Mac/PC and Linux. The author has made these programs ā€˜cross-platformā€™ and has used standard SCRATCH ā€˜blocksā€™ and Python code that can be used on any (Mac/PC/Linux) computer with Python 3. This should make it easier to teach and easy to remember. Each page is self contained with notes followed by a Python example.
